This image depicts a bustling outdoor scene in Dar es-Salaam, Tanzania, under bright daylight with a clear sky. The unpaved, dusty ground shows evidence of foot traffic and minimal litter, including a white wrapper in the immediate foreground. In the left foreground, a woman with dark braided hair stands in profile, facing right. She wears a short-sleeved collared shirt with brown and tan geometric patterns, black pinstriped trousers, and black ballet flats. A light tan shoulder bag is slung across her body. She holds a white smartphone at waist level with both hands, appearing to interact with it. To her right, a woman with a black headscarf stands facing slightly left, looking towards the viewer with a neutral expression. She is dressed in a vibrant pink and black patterned top and matching wide-leg trousers, possibly worn under a kanga-style wrap. Black flip-flops are on her feet. A purple plastic bag and a brown woven bag rest on the ground beside her. The lower torso and legs of a third person, wearing a dark dress with large yellow and brown floral patterns and holding a black shoulder bag, are visible in the far right foreground. In the mid-ground and background, multiple vehicles and individuals are present. To the left, part of a blue motorcycle with a yellow fairing is visible. Further back, a yellow minibus, consistent with local "daladala" transport, is parked with passengers visible inside and several people standing nearby. One background figure is a man in a blue and white striped shirt. Another woman in a light-colored hijab and patterned blue dress holds a blue bag. To the right, a white, red, and blue minibus, labeled "COASTAL," is also parked, suggesting a transport hub. A silver sedan is positioned between the two buses in the distant mid-ground. Overhead, power lines are visible against the sky.
